    I loved this place when it initially opened! I spent $50 dollars today for completely disappointing sub par food. My side order of falafel looked as though they had taken one regular size falafel and split it in 4 it was sad. The rice was dry! They used to spray your lettuce when they would make your bowl and keep it fresh not anymore!!! Did ownership change hands or did they just quit caring? No chance I will ever return that was beyond disappointing! Sean if you still own this location DO SOMETHING because I will never encourage my company to use catering here again either what happened?

    This place is pretty authentic and really flavorful. I did get one of their make your own bowls. It came with half Greek salad and half lemon rice with all the fillings you want....Kalamata olives, onions, feta, roasted garlic etc and I pretty much got all the fixings and it was absolutely fantastic. And after the meal don't forget the baklava which was sooo delicious. I absolutely loved it!

    I heard about this place before and decided to go after a hike. The menu all looked good and they have variety, even letting you make your own like chipotle. Ingredients all seemed very fresh and decent prices for the large portions. I got the classic gyro and my husband got the sweet potato bowl. Both were delicious and I got a side of the creamy garlic sauce which was soooo yummy. Definitely coming back here, wish they had one closer to the valley. The workers were very nice too making sure we got everything we needed.

    My family and I absolutely love this place. We've never had a negative experience here, or awful service. It's clean and bright inside with a vibrant blue and open seating area. Something to note for those of us that are sensory sensitive, /because/ of the open floor plan, things get very loud and convoluted during busy hours and it can feel overwhelming. This isn't something that reflects the service or the food by any means but it's something to keep in mind and the only reason I docked a star on behalf of those that this would impact. The food here is solid. They have bowls, gyros, desserts... and the food is reasonably healthy (albeit carb-heavy) just like good Mediterranean food. Stop by and try a custom bowl, their pita chips, gyros, and their garlic fries! They're so delicious

    Bon Bon, in pre-COVID times found at the Jordan Commons Megaplex, has changed things up a bit, as…read morewe have all been forced to do. In this case, I think it is for the better, as you can have ice cream delivered straight to your door! A month or so back I placed an online order right around their same-day cut off time of 4pm. I was so impressed when a bagful of ice cream was dropped off at my door within less than an hour! We enjoyed the following: Rocky Road features a mild chocolate base and small bits of nuts, but I never found even ONE teeny marshmallow in the whole quart (I just looked up the description to make sure I wasn't mistaken and it definitely mentions those squishy white delights!). Fresh Peach Gelato boasts local peaches from Kuwahara. Tangy, but just-sweet enough. Not quite as creamy as others, but that is par for the course with most fruit based ice creams. Oreo has mostly fine Oreo pieces, but a lot. If you had asked me, I'd have guessed my preference would be larger chunks, but I'd be wrong. This is delightful! New York Wildberry Cheesecake gelato has a great, natural cheesecake flavor. The swirls of berry are rather sweet, but tempered by the tangy base. Chocolate Dipped Strawberry was a surprising household favorite with it's uber creamy pretty-pink base and stracciatella style dark chocolate. They offer a variety of flavors, with some seasonal. All gelatos were a bit harder than ice creams, which is no surprise given they have less cream/fat in them. I am sure if left at room temperature for five or ten minutes (as you are supposed to do for all frozen treats), they would be perfect consistency, but I never have the restraint to wait that long. We bought everything in pint ($5.50) or quart size ($7.50), but you know those long rectangular containers seen at gelateria's? YOU CAN BUY A WHOLE ONE FROM BON BON ($30)! Can you imagine how perfect that would be for a party? There is a $30 minimum, which is extraordinarily easy to meet, and a $5 delivery charge. Go support this wonderful local business crafting such delicious treats!
